  • About

Krendel’ is a pretzel-shaped loaf of sweet bread. Both the name and the shape of the loaf originated with the German bakers who were numerous in Russia from the late thirteenth century on, especially in the merchant town of Novgorod. Krendel’ is a corruption of the German Kringel, a round cookie. The pretzel shape inspired the guild signs that were symbolic of the baker’s art.
